2、ERMOPLASTIC BONDING ESB-M3G41-A 1 SCOPE The material defined by this specification is a flexible, dry film adhesive tape composed of synthetic elastomers and various thermoplastic and thermosetting resins. 2. APPLICATION This specification was released originally for material used for bonding produc

3、t name plates on scuff plates as well as exterior decorative finishes to chrome plated die castings. The bonds are made by heat and pressure activation. 3. REQUIREMENTS 3.0 STANDARD REQUIREMENTS FOR PRODUCTION MATERIALS Material suppliers and part producers must conform to the Companys Standard Requ

4、irements For Production Materials (WSS-M99P1111-A). 3.2 COLOR Dark Brown (cured and uncured) 3.3 THICKNESS, min 0.0016 in (41 m) (ASTM D 1000) 3.4 SOLIDS, min 97% (ASTM D 1084, except heat at 102 +/- 3 C for 3 h) 3.5 TENSILE STRENGTH, (uncured) 1.35 lb/in (236 N/m) (ASTM D 1000, pulled at 12 in (305

5、 mm) min) Elongation, min 200% 3.6 WEIGHT 0.010 +/- 0.002 lb/ft2(50 +/- 10 g/m2) 3.7 TENSILE SHEAR ADHESION, min 3.7.1 Normal Adhesion 550 psi (3.8 MPa) 3.7.2 Aged Adhesion 7 days water immersion at 23 +/- 2 C 450 psi (3.1 MPa) 7 days at 93 +/- 3 C 600 psi (4.1 MPa) 7 days immersion 5% salt solution

6、 150 psi (1.0 MPa) 7 days at 38 C and 95-100% R.H. 450 psi (3.1 MPa) ENGINEERING MATERIAL SPECIFICATIONESB-M3G41-APrinted copies are uncontrolled Copyright 2005, Ford Global Technologies, LLC Page 2 of 2 Test Method: Clean an area approximately 1 in (25 mm) wide along the edge of the long dimension

7、of (2) 4-1/2 x 12 in (174 x 305 mm) pieces of 0.030 in (0.76 mm) AA-5052-H32 aluminum using first toluol (M-14J 242) and then acetone (M-1021). The area may be considered free of oils and greases when there is no haze remaining on the metal. Apply the bonding tape to the cleaned area of one panel. L

8、ay the cleaned bond area of the second panel over the first, making a bond area 1/2 wide x 12 in long (13 x 305 mm). Apply a pressure of 150 psi (1.0 MPa) to the bond line using a laboratory press or other suitable means and bring the bond line temperature to 191 C. Maintain at that temperature for

9、10 minutes. Remove the pressure and allow the panel to cool 4 to 24 h at 23 +/- 2 C. Cut the panel into 1 in (25 mm) wide strips using a band saw. This will provide specimens 8-1/2 in (216 mm) long with a 1/2 in (13 mm) overlap bond. Pull the specimens at a rate of 0.1 in (25 mm)/min and double the

10、load reading to compute and record the load in psi (or MPa). An average of 3 samples shall be used to obtain the results. Subject three 1 in (25 mm) specimens to each of the above aging tests. 3.8 90 PEEL ADHESION, min 3.8.1 Normal 5 lb/in (880 N/m) 3.8.2 Aged Peel Adhesion 7 days at 38 C and 95-100

11、% R.H. 5 lb/in (880 N/m) 7 days immersion 5% salt solution 5 lb/in (880 N/m) Test Method: Clean 1 x 7 x 0.010 in (25 x 178 x 0.25 mm)/min strips of AA3003-H14 aluminum using first toluol (M-14J242) and then acetone (M-1021). The strip may be considered free of oils and greases when there is no haze

12、remaining on the metal. Panels of AA-5052-H32, 0.030 in (0.76 mm) aluminum 2 x 9 in (50 x 230 mm) are prepared in the same manner. Apply the bonding tape (1 x 6 in (25 x 150 mm) strips) to the 2 x 9 in (50 x 230 mm) aluminum panel and carefully lay the 1 x 7 in (25 x 178 mm) aluminum strip over it.

13、Apply a pressure of 150 psi (1.0 MPa) to the bond line using a laboratory press or other suitable means and bring the bond line temperature to 197 C. Maintain at that temperature for 10 minutes. The above procedure will provide a bond area 1 x 6 in (25 x 150 mm). Peel the samples at a rate of 12 in

14、(305 mm) per minute. The load reading recorded is expressed as pounds per inch (or kg per mm) of width. No point shall fall beneath the minimum adhesion values indicated above. An average of 3 samples shall be used to obtain the results. Subject 3 specimens to each of the above aging tests. 3.9 FLAM

15、MABILITY, max 4 in (101 mm)/min (FLTM BN 024-02, without the lot sampling plan) In addition, the test specimen shall not exhibit any flashing or sudden flaming on either surface in excess of the above max value. 5. GENERAL INFORMATION The information given below is provided for clarification and ass

16、istance in meeting the requirements of this specification. 5.1 SOLVENT RESISTANCE The cured film shall not soften, swell or dissolve when immersed for 5 minutes in aliphatic hydrocarbons (light petroleum naphtha, M-14J147 or M-14J148) or aromatic solvents such as toluol or xylol, M-14J242 or M-14M245.
